Ministry to children has been an integral part of Community Bible Study since it’s foundation in 1975. Each class with a Children’s Ministry is led by a nationally trained Children’s Director who loves the Lord and has answered His call to give his/her time and talents to serve in this capacity. The Children’s Director leads and shepherds a group of Children’s Teachers and helpers in the class who also volunteer their time and talents to offer a warm, loving environment where children can experience God’s love. These Children’s Leaders are trained by their Servants Team at the beginning of each year and participate in continual training throughout the year.
Through the different aspects of the Children’s Ministry such as Bible teaching, Scripture memory work, craft, music, games and other activities, we seek to provide a nurturing environment where God’s love can be experienced. We also desire to help children grow and develop spiritually, emotionally, mentally, physically and socially. CBS Children’s Ministry not only complements parents’ efforts but also assists and encourages parents as they teach and train their children to live out God’s truths in their lives.
CBS Children’s Ministry offers programs for children of all ages from infants to teens. Babies are cared for and loved on by those serving in the nursery, and toddlers through teens are taught the Word of God through lessons and activities that are suitable for each age group.
Although CBS Children’s Ministry programs are available for all age groups, not all programs may be offered in every class depending on the demographics of the children, number of teachers serving in the class and the availability of facilities to accommodate the needs of the programs.
The National Children’s Team, consisting of seven members from all over the United States, who are passionate about empowering the next generation for Christ, administers National Training and oversees all aspects of the Children’s Ministry.
